Basic facts about this digital color

#1A837C falls into the Cyan Color Family — High Saturation, Neutral brightness. The mix behind it: rgb(26, 131, 124) — 10.2% red, 51.4% green, 48.6% blue; the print equivalent is CMYK 41 / 0 / 3 / 49. New to color codes? See our guide to RGB color codes.

A energetic, saturated cyan, #1A837C holds a balanced mid-tone. Designers typically reach for tones like this for accents, call-to-action elements and statement visuals. In The Official Register of Color Names it is just a few steps away from Soylent Green (#218B76). Its next-closest registered neighbors are Tropical Rain Forest (#17806D) and ChaosDragon (#139084).

In RGB terms — rgb(26, 131, 124) — the green channel does the heavy lifting here. Accessibility-wise, white text works best on #1A837C: 4.6:1 contrast (passing WCAG AA) versus 4.6:1 for black. #1A837C color harmonies

Color harmonies are pleasing color schemes created according to their position on a color wheel.

Complementary

Complementary color schemes are made by picking two opposite colors con the color wheel. They appear vibrant near to each other.

Complementary color schemes

Split complementary

Split complementary schemes are like complementary but they uses two adiacent colors of the complement. They are more flexible than complementary ones.

Split complementary color scheme

Analogous

Analogous color schemes are made by picking three colors that are next to each other on the color wheel. They are perceived as calm and serene.

Analogous color scheme

Triadic

Triadic color schemes are created by picking three colors equally spaced on the color wheel. They appear quite contrasted and multicolored.

Triadic color scheme

Tetradic

Tetradic color schemes are made form two couples of complementary colors in a rectangular shape on the color wheel.

Tetradic color scheme

Square

Square color schemes are like tetradic arranged in a square instead of rectangle. Colors appear even more contrasting.
